6 hours ago, whysomad said:

I want to get this i117 but people telling me it doesn't fit LGA1150 :'( 

They might be saying that because 1150 might not be listed on some of the cooler's boxes. 

Nevertheless, 1156 / 1155 / 1150 / 1151 sockets use the same mounts. 

 

What's the highest core temp you see under load? Turbo boost shouldn't stop unless it's over 90c.
